What has happened to the thousands of Bosnians, Croatians and Serbians swallowed up in the Balkan war of the 1990s, never to return to their homes? Matt O'Brien, ex-senator and former Vietnam POW is a member of an international commission whose duty is to sift for clues. Outraged by the commission's inaction, O'Brien teams up with radar engineer Hank Wilson. Together, they embark on a high-tech probe of the Bosnian killing fields. As they delve into the core of devastation, they unearth explosive secrets that threaten their own lives and could re-ignite the smoldering, fragile peace.

During my fifty-odd years as an orthopaedic surgeon. I kept a small notebook (and paper napkins) on which I recorded incidents I thought were unusual. Most were humorous, some tragic. After I retired I started writing vignettes based on these notes. Several were published in obscure magazines. Then I read an article by Lawrence Block (a REAL writer) in which he stated that if you can write a short story you can write a book. I took him at his word, embellished several of the vignettes and have now published twelve books. Living off twenty-dollar royalty checks ain't easy, but it beats bagging groceries at Safeway.
